Fifth Grade Fall Pastel Gourds...We practiced our still life, "larger than life " drawing skills on GIANT paper.  We then drew with white glue and added the color to the drawing we saw from the gourds we observed.
The Third and Fourth Grade created Laurel Burch Cats by drawing with white glue. After the glue dried, the students practiced blending pastels...Fabulous!
